Illinois Bone & Joint Institute is hiring a Physical Therapist at our Libertyville location. New graduate Physical Therapists are encouraged to apply.
Job Summary
The Physical Therapist reports to the Facility Manager and focuses on delivering superior outpatient rehabilitation services through a collaborative care model with physicians to optimize patient performance and quality of function.
